Best 31015 Georgia Public Elementary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 2 public elementary schools serving 983 students in 31015, GA.
The top ranked public elementary school in 31015, GA is Crisp County Primary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public elementary schools in zipcode 31015 have an average math proficiency score of 21% (versus the Georgia public elementary school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 13% (versus the 39% statewide average). Elementary schools in 31015, GA have an average ranking of 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Georgia public elementary schools.
Minority enrollment is 75%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Georgia public elementary school average of 65% (majority Black).
